ServiceNow Developer

ServiceNow is a cloud-based software platform that provides enterprise service management (ESM) software solutions. It is designed to help organizations automate their business processes and streamline their operations. It also provides a focus on IT service management (ITSM), IT operations management (ITOM), and IT business management (ITBM). ServiceNow offers a range of modules and applications that can be customized to meet the specific needs of an organization. ServiceNow’s platform is highly customizable, allowing organizations to tailor the system to their specific needs. It can be used to manage a wide range of services and processes, including IT, HR, customer service, finance, and more. ServiceNow is widely used by large enterprises, government agencies, and other organizations that require a robust and scalable ESM solution.

Here are some of the significant features of ServiceNow:

  • Service Management- ServiceNow provides IT service management (ITSM) and IT operations management (ITOM) solutions. This helps organizations manage incidents, problems, and changes. In addition, it also includes a service catalog, knowledge management, and service portal features.
  • Asset Management- ServiceNow’s asset management module helps organizations manage their IT and non-IT assets. These include hardware, software, and other resources. In addition, it helps organizations track asset lifecycles, manage contracts, and optimize asset utilization.
  • Configuration Management Database (CMDB)- The CMDB is a critical component of ServiceNow that helps organizations maintain a centralized repository of configuration items (CIs). It helps organizations understand the relationships between CIs, and manage changes. Furthermore, it helps in identifying the impact of changes on other components.
  • Workflow Automation- ServiceNow provides powerful workflow automation capabilities, which allow organizations to automate complex business processes. In addition, it includes visual workflow designers, pre-built workflows, and integrations with third-party tools.
  • Reporting and Analytics– ServiceNow’s reporting and analytics capabilities provide real-time insights into business operations. In addition, it includes pre-built dashboards and reports, custom reporting, and integrations with external analytics tools.
  • Integration- ServiceNow provides extensive integration capabilities. In addition, it allows organizations to connect with third-party systems and tools. Furthermore, it includes out-of-the-box integrations with popular applications, as well as custom integrations using APIs.
  • Security- ServiceNow takes security seriously and provides robust security features to protect customer data. In addition, it includes multi-factor authentication, access controls, and encryption of data in transit and at rest.

Here are some of the career paths and job roles available in the ServiceNow ecosystem:

  • ServiceNow Developer- A ServiceNow Developer is responsible for designing, developing, and implementing ServiceNow solutions for organizations. This includes creating custom workflows, forms, and integrations with third-party tools.
  • ServiceNow Administrator- A ServiceNow Administrator is responsible for maintaining and optimizing ServiceNow instances for organizations. This includes managing user access, configuring the CMDB, and performing upgrades and patches.
  • ServiceNow Consultant- A ServiceNow Consultant is responsible for advising organizations on how to best use ServiceNow to meet their business needs. This includes conducting business requirements analysis, designing ServiceNow solutions, and leading implementation projects.
  • ServiceNow Architect- A ServiceNow Architect is responsible for designing and implementing ServiceNow solutions that meet complex business requirements. This includes designing complex workflows, integrations, and data models.
  • ServiceNow Project Manager- A ServiceNow Project Manager is responsible for managing ServiceNow implementation projects for organizations. This includes managing timelines, budgets, and resources, and ensuring that projects are delivered on time and within budget.
  • ServiceNow Trainer– A ServiceNow Trainer is responsible for designing and delivering training programs to educate users on how to use ServiceNow. This includes developing training materials, delivering training sessions, and providing ongoing support to users.
  • ServiceNow Sales- A ServiceNow Sales professional is responsible for selling ServiceNow solutions to potential customers. This includes identifying customer needs, proposing solutions, and negotiating contracts.
